General Public Policy Analysis in Wisconsin

General Public Policy Analysis Schools in Wisconsin

168 General Public Policy Analysis students earned their degrees in the state in 2022-2023.

As a degree choice, General Public Policy Analysis is the 90th most popular major in the state.

Jobs for General Public Policy Analysis Grads in Wisconsin

In this state, there are 1,640 people employed in jobs related to a general public policy analysis degree, compared to 71,880 nationwide.

undefined

Wages for General Public Policy Analysis Jobs in Wisconsin

In this state, general public policy analysis grads earn an average of $90,940. Nationwide, they make an average of $99,480.
